Abstract

Recently, many local governments develop the computer system for disaster prevention in the IT(Information Technology)revolution.Their main purpose is to collect real seismic damage from the disaster area quickly (within 30 min). But almost their systems cannot work. Then this study proposes the system of collecting real seismic damage using GPS (Global Positioning System)cellular phone. Many sufferers report information of real damage (collapsed house, fire, traffic obstacle…)with GPS cellular phone from the disaster area, and the center receive information and output urban seismic damage maps quickly. In this study, it's made out a prototype of the system and explained a way of using output maps on GIS(Geographic Information System).
